What Sets Smart Fire Alarms Apart?
Smart fire alarms differ from typical systems in how they identify danger and communicate with customers. Rather than relying only on noise to sharp occupants, these devices commonly send immediate signals to your phone or smart hub, even if you're away. That suggests you're never ever in the dark when it pertains to potential threat.
They can distinguish between smoke, warm, and carbon monoxide gas more precisely, decreasing duds brought on by cooking or heavy steam. Some also utilize artificial intelligence to keep an eye on patterns and discover what a real emergency situation appears like. The result is a system that's not just more advanced,
but extra trusted. These systems can additionally interact with other clever devices. Visualize a situation where your alarm system identifies smoke and concurrently switches off your HVAC system to stop the spread of smoke. Or where it opens smart locks to help emergency situation -responders. This degree of assimilation brings fire security right into the modern-day age.

The Role of Data in Modern Fire Detection
Among the most powerful attributes of wise emergency alarm is their capability to collect and make use of data. This doesn't just suggest understanding when a fire begins—-- it includes temperature variations, humidity levels, and air high quality adjustments gradually. These metrics can be checked and examined to recognize potential dangers early, using a layer of anticipating defense that wasn't feasible with older systems.
This shift to data-driven security is a game-changer. For property managers, it implies being able to accessibility records and insights in real time. For families, it implies assurance. For services, it's concerning securing assets and minimizing downtime in case of emergency situations.
The power of data also supports smarter maintenance timetables. As opposed to awaiting something to go wrong, clever systems can inform individuals when solution is needed, improving the role of fire alarm inspection companies in keeping whatever running smoothly. Preventative care becomes easier, much more clear, and a lot more reliable.
Smart Alarms in Commercial and Residential Spaces
In commercial structures, wise alarms are specifically beneficial since they can cover intricate atmospheres with high foot website traffic and delicate equipment. They integrate easily with central surveillance terminals and can set off personalized emergency situation methods. In a multi-floor office complex or storehouse, this type of system supplies centralized oversight with localized control.
In property setups, smart fire alarms are becoming just as crucial. Families value the assurance that comes from being alerted to smoke or carbon monoxide when they're away. Whether vacationing or contemporary for the day, the capability to receive notifies in real-time changes how people consider security at home.
